Subject: [PATCH v6 3/7] rust: hrtimer: Add HrTimer::raw_forward() and forward()
Date: Thu, 24 Jul 2025 14:49:29 -0400	[thread overview]
Message-ID: <20250724185236.556482-4-lyude@redhat.com> (raw)
In-Reply-To: <20250724185236.556482-1-lyude@redhat.com>

Within the hrtimer API there are quite a number of functions that can only
be safely called from one of two contexts:

* When we have exclusive access to the hrtimer and the timer is not active.
* When we're within the hrtimer's callback context as it is being executed.

This commit adds bindings for hrtimer_forward() for the first such context,
along with HrTimer::raw_forward() for later use in implementing the
hrtimer_forward() in the latter context.

V4:
* Fix the safety contract for raw_forward()
* Require Pin<&mut Self>, not &mut self
* Drop incorrect UniquePin example
* Rewrite documentation a bit (re: Andreas)
V6:
* Remove the reference to HrTimerCallbackContext::forward() until this
  function gets added.

 rust/kernel/time/hrtimer.rs | 40 +++++++++++++++++++++++++++++++++++++
 1 file changed, 40 insertions(+)

diff --git a/rust/kernel/time/hrtimer.rs b/rust/kernel/time/hrtimer.rs
index be1bad4aacaad..5ccdd1b0b8021 100644
--- a/rust/kernel/time/hrtimer.rs
+++ b/rust/kernel/time/hrtimer.rs
@@ -168,6 +168,46 @@ pub(crate) unsafe fn raw_cancel(this: *const Self) -> bool {
         // handled on the C side.
         unsafe { bindings::hrtimer_cancel(c_timer_ptr) != 0 }
     }
+
+    /// Forward the timer expiry for a given timer pointer.
+    ///
+    /// # Safety
+    ///
+    /// - `self_ptr` must point to a valid `Self`.
+    /// - The caller must either have exclusive access to the data pointed at by `self_ptr`, or be
+    ///   within the context of the timer callback.
+    #[inline]
+    unsafe fn raw_forward(self_ptr: *mut Self, now: HrTimerInstant<T>, interval: Delta) -> u64
+    where
+        T: HasHrTimer<T>,
+    {
+        // SAFETY:
+        // * The C API requirements for this function are fulfilled by our safety contract.
+        // * `self_ptr` is guaranteed to point to a valid `Self` via our safety contract
+        unsafe {
+            bindings::hrtimer_forward(Self::raw_get(self_ptr), now.as_nanos(), interval.as_nanos())
+        }
+    }
+
+    /// Conditionally forward the timer.
+    ///
+    /// If the timer expires after `now`, this function does nothing and returns 0. If the timer
+    /// expired at or before `now`, this function forwards the timer by `interval` until the timer
+    /// expires after `now` and then returns the number of times the timer was forwarded by
+    /// `interval`.
+    ///
+    /// Returns the number of overruns that occurred as a result of the timer expiry change.
+    pub fn forward(self: Pin<&mut Self>, now: HrTimerInstant<T>, interval: Delta) -> u64
+    where
+        T: HasHrTimer<T>,
+    {
+        // SAFETY:
+        // - `raw_forward` does not move `self`.
+        // - Self is a mutable reference and thus always points to a valid `HrTimer`
+        // - The only way that we could hold a mutable reference to `HrTimer<T>` is if we have
+        //   exclusive access to it - fulfilling the requirements of the C API.
+        unsafe { Self::raw_forward(self.get_unchecked_mut(), now, interval) }
+    }
 }
